Sierra Leone's terms of trade stands at 103 as of 2024-12-31, down from 103.3 in 2023. Historical data runs from 2005 to 2024 (20 observations).

| Year | Value | Change |
|---|---|---|
| 2024 | 103 | -0.3 |
| 2023 | 103.3 | -7.5 |
| 2022 | 110.8 | -3.4 |
| 2021 | 114.2 | +11.6 |
| 2020 | 102.6 | -3.9 |
| 2019 | 106.5 | -3.8 |
| 2018 | 110.3 | -0.5 |
| 2017 | 110.8 | +3.4 |
| 2016 | 107.4 | +7.4 |
| 2015 | 100 | -19.9 |
| 2014 | 119.9 | -1.6 |
| 2013 | 121.5 | -1.4 |
| 2012 | 122.9 | -3.9 |
| 2011 | 126.8 | +2.4 |
| 2010 | 124.4 | +4.8 |
| 2009 | 119.6 | -5.8 |
| 2008 | 125.4 | -22.2 |
| 2007 | 147.6 | -1.1 |
| 2006 | 148.7 | -15.4 |
| 2005 | 164.1 | — |

The highest recorded value is 164.1 (2005); the lowest is 100 (2015), across data from 2005 to 2024.
